Nutritional Information

NutrientApproximate Amount
Calories1430 kcal
Total Fat64 g
Saturated Fat9 g
Trans Fat1 g
Cholesterol125 mg
Sodium2230 mg
Total Carbohydrates127 g
Dietary Fiber11 g
Sugars45 g
Protein54 g

Nutrition information is based on standard recipes, but actual values may vary depending on ingredients, portion size, and any customizations.

Contain Allergens

  • Milk Chicken breading and dressing
  • Wheat Crunchy noodles
  • Soy Dressing and marinade
  • Tree nuts Almonds

People with food allergies should always ask restaurant staff for detailed ingredient information.
